Local Investment Groups

Positioned near Silicon Valley, IPO regularly engages and partners with venture capital and angel investment groups, including Keiretsu Forum, Band of Angels, and Venture Capital Roundtable, among others. Tri-Valley groups include:

i-GATE and Daybreak Labs

The i-GATE Innovation Hub is the result of collaboration efforts among the City of Livermore, Sandia National Labs (Sandia-California), and LLNL. It aims to support startups and economic development in the Tri-Valley region of California.

i-GATE’s work centers around national laboratories as anchors of innovation, and manages the Daybreak Labs incubator — benefitting multiple startups commercializing LLNL technology by providing research facilities and equipment.

Innovation Tri-Valley Leadership Group (ITV)

ITV brings together Tri-Valley businesses, research labs, educational institutions, and civic leaders and advocates for regional innovation. As a member, LLNL joins many other companies — including Kaiser-Permanente, Sandia National Laboratories, Chevron, AT&T, Lam Research, PG&E, Topcon Positioning Systems, and Mirador Capital Partners — to generate job growth and economic vitality for the region.
